You should use a mouse with more buttons. I use an mmo mouse with 12 buttons. Then I use ctrl, alt, and shift to modify the mouse. But you could also use a mouse with very few buttons. If you do that, then put ctrl, shift, and alt on the mouse and use that to modify your keyboard.